From: A case of stent-assisted balloon-induced intimal disruption and relamination of distal remaining aortic dissection after the ascending aorta and aortic arch replacement for acute aortic dissection

Fig. 3

A–D CT images after STABILISE technique. Legend: A and B. 3D image (A) and axial image (B) of the CT scan at the 1st day after STABILISE technique. False lumen of the aorta was obliterated where STABILSE technique was applied. C and D. 3D image (C) and axial image (D) of the CT scan at 6 months after STABILISE technique. Good aortic remodeling was maintained without dilation of aorta
